New East Lincoln Park luxury development offers large apartments near the lake (not on MLS!)

Bob and I check out the construction site and West Diversey and North Hampden in East Lincoln Park.  The busy stretch of West Diversey is home to several large developments. (all photos Eric Rojas, Broker, Kale Realty)
We checked out the construction site of The Hampdens recently at the Lincoln Park and Lakeview border.  The marketing brokerage of Jameson Sotheby's hosted a pre-market event for brokers early this month. We often are made aware of and preview developments and off market sale opportunities to show our clients ahead of the general population.

Marketed as The Hampdens the new development will command luxury prices.  The building at 2773 N Hamden at West Diversey on the site of the old Market Place grocery store will feature 30 units priced from $899,000 to $1.4 million. A second building at 2753 N Hampden will feature 15 larger more luxury units priced at $1.2 to $3 million according to the marketing site.  

 
The new development is a block or two from the North Pond area of Lincoln Park.

 The highest priced condo sale in the past five years within two blocks of The Hampdens was $1.2 million at 2715 N Pine Grove Ave Unit 3, Chicago, Illinois 60614 in 2016 (a six unit building). These much higher priced speculation units of The Hampdens are yet another indication of the palpable demand and shift to high-end new construction in Lincoln Park.  Just a couple more blocks south of this location at the luxury high-rise 2550 N Lakeview $2 million plus condos are the norm... but that building overlooks the North Pond and has better lake views.

Lake View, Lincoln Park whole condo buildings bought to "go rental"

You may be able to rent newly renovated high-rise apartments steps from Belmont Harbor soon (All photos Eric Rojas, Broker, Kale Realty)
Our office chatted about a Crain's story today reporting the possible "de-conversion" of 420 West Belmont in East Lake View.  The 50 year old high-rise condo building may have been sold to investors that will convert the condos back to rental units. Other than the number of units involved (207) a de-conversion to rentals is not unusual in this market.  75% of the condo owners must vote to sell the building as a whole with proceeds paid out as a percentage of ownership.

Crain's pointed out in December 2625 N Clark Street was purchased for $35 million to convert to rental (subscription required). 133 units were sold with an average price of $263,000 a unit according to their report and $6 million will be invested for renovations.  The last MLS listed property to sell on the market at 2625 N Clark was a one bedroom condo Unit 1108 for $172,000 cash closed on January 29th.  That's a nice return for about 10 months!  Two other one bedroom units sold near the end of 2015 for an average of $160,000. They stood to sell for $100K net profit over individual sale market rates if they held on one year.

Lincoln Centre Condos shown here in 2015 were purchased and torn down this year to build rental apartments (all photos Eric Rojas, Broker, Kale Realty
We've blogged about another dramatic "de-conversions" in Lincoln Park.  The infamous Lincoln Centre Condos  (30 units and retail space) shown above were purchased for over $11 million dollars in 2015. The building has been torn down to build 191 new rental apartment units.



The entire condo building at 555 West Arlington in Lincoln Park was "sold to a developer for land value".
Another recent Lincoln Park de-conversion I've come across is 555 West Arlington in the gorgeous Deming-Arlington Historic District. The 36 unit 1960s condo building with unfortunate architecture was "sold to a developer" for "land value" earlier this year. MLS and Recorder of Deeds records show last unit sales to the developer in the mid $300s for one bedroom condos.  $100-$200K above the market rate prices for individual market rate condos in the building.

 I do not have the sales price of 555 West Arlington at this time but a mortgage was taken out for almost $17,000,000 per Cook County Recorder of Deeds records.  A $7,000 electrical wiring permit and $50,000 alteration permit was issued for the building which suggests they will refurbish and rent out the units.

Permit issued for 134 new residential units in East Lake View (Broadway and Sheridan)

Renderings for 3833 N Broadway apartments by Jonathan Splitt Architects
A new eight story mixed-use 134 unit residential building at 3833 N Broadway in East Lake View has been issued a construction permit in the tune of $8,000,000. The massive building received zoning approval in April 2015.

The corner of Broadway and Sheridan where 3833 N Broadway will be built. Image Google Maps

Curbed Chicago has more information on the project HERE 
The Curbed article also mentions another 100+ unit building that will be developed across the street at 3901 N Broadway. Wow, over 234 units at the busy corner near the lake!

Gut renovation at 715 West Belmont in East Lake View

715 West Belmont, Chicago IL 60657. Photo Eric Rojas, Kale Realty
We had some business last week on West Belmont near the lake. I noticed a gut renovation of a good sized multi-unit building at 715 West Belmont in East Lake View is underway.  The nine unit rental building last sold is 2013 for $1,250,000 according to public records.  It is unclear to me if this will remain an apartment building or will be converted to condos for sale. My guess is it will remain rentals unless they are creating larger, more luxurious units.

What is clear is the continued renewal of older housing stock around Lake View and other nearby North Side neighborhoods. It is extremely common to see large tear downs and gut renovations of these standard old multi-units. Brand new gut rehab units can catch a good 30%  more than the old units.

Family wants "in-town" at Mies 330 West Diversey Parkway in Lakeview

330 and 340 W Diversey, Chicago IL 60657 designed by Mies van der Rohe and known as Commonwealth Plaza. Several tiers offer amazing south views over the parks and east to the lake.
Long time East Lakeview clients of ours now have two kids.  Their out of state family plans on long visits with the grandchildren so they've decided to invest in a second home.  They really liked the Mies designed building at 330 W Diversey Parkway in East Lakeview near the north end of Lincoln Park.

Commonwealth Plaza 330 W Diversey unit sales
Six of the 226 units have been recorded as sold in the MLS over the last 12 months.  There may have been a few "off-market" sales as well.  All six unit sales in the last 12 months have been two bedrooms, two bath units with a median price of about $328,500.  The assessments for these units average about $850.00/ month and include heat, AC, water, Internet, cable, maintenance and common building insurance.

The building consists of 226 units that are mostly two bedrooms and two bathrooms. There are a handful of studio apartments, three bedrooms and even combined four bedrooms units (made from combined units). The Mies designed building feature elevators, fitness room, outdoor pool, door person, valet garage parking ($200/ month).

The buildings sits on sprawling fantastic Lincoln Park and steps to the lakefront.
Five units are currently offered for sale at 330 W Diversey.  All the units are two bedrooms units priced from $259,000 for a 6th floor unit in need of renovations to $399,000 for a renovated 5th floor unit with pretty amazing south views over the parks.

Only one unit is pending sale. Unit 2605 is currently under contract asking $485,000.  The corner two beds, two baths home is fully renovated with outstanding views from very room.

Ouch! Tear down permit issued for attractive East Lake View house, upscale condos on the way

An original frame house in East Lake View will be torn down to make way for an upscale 5 unit condo building.  In a somewhat unique situation the long time owners of 647 W Melrose are developing the property themselves.  The house was purchased in 1997 for $652,000.


Photo of 647 West Melrose from the Cook County Assessor office

A demolition permit was issued for 647 West Melrose a charming, if not rare, single family home on an over-sized lot in East Lake View.  The long time owners of the property laid out plans back in June to build a wide, ornate 5 unit condo building.  Good use for the area and the building design looks beautiful. Nevertheless it's a shame to lose what is a fairly attractive character house. To me single family homes tucked into the busy East Lake View neighborhood have an inherent romantic quality.

East Lake View sales area from West Diversey to West Irving Park Road.  Only about 12 single family homes and row homes have changed hands over the last two years in this area.
East Lake View single family home sales
Only about nine free standing single family homes have sold (or are now under contract) in a large area of East Lake View over the last two years. Three more row houses has sold over that time period. There are just not many detached single family homes and sales are rare.
